Output 5181beb390bef55bcc82c9a5ddda12bd1582d3f9fb92ff6e9e755c21ea1864aa:34

value
557986
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cfaf53d379d52bafc41e63c466703cb97679e31a OP_EQUAL
address
3Ld9qDYhYuMeznTYrzSL8bsEUuMtQvPksx
transaction
5181beb390bef55bcc82c9a5ddda12bd1582d3f9fb92ff6e9e755c21ea1864aa
spent
true